About

In recent decades, authors affiliated with Hospital d'Igualada have published 299 papers, which have received a total of 3.8k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 128 papers in Surgery, 40 papers in Clinical Psychology and 29 papers in Epidemiology on the topics of Shoulder Injury and Treatment (25 papers), Hernia repair and management (23 papers) and Total Knee Arthroplasty Outcomes (20 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Surgery (1.3k citations), Clinical Psychology (803 citations) and Psychiatry and Mental health (596 citations). Authors at Hospital d'Igualada collaborate with scholars in Spain, United States and Italy and have published in prestigious journals including PLoS ONE, Journal of Bone and Joint Surgery and Biological Psychiatry. Some of Hospital d'Igualada's most productive authors include Jordi‐Roger Riba, Daniel Vega, José Gutiérrez‐Maldonado, Joan Ribas‐Sabaté, Xavier Feliu, Xavier Pelfort, Mar Rus‐Calafell, A. García, Juan Carlos Pascual and Luis San.

Rankless uses publication and citation data sourced from OpenAlex, an open and comprehensive bibliographic database. While OpenAlex provides broad and valuable coverage of the global research landscape, it—like all bibliographic datasets—has inherent limitations. These include incomplete records, variations in author disambiguation, differences in journal indexing, and delays in data updates. As a result, some metrics and network relationships displayed in Rankless may not fully capture the entirety of a scholar’s output or impact.
